Snow has come back - how the crap can you work on the Cobra 2 with no heat? Have to sit in the hottub Sunday and watch the Flames Heritage Classic with a brew or two.

Been looking for parts again around here (Alberta) - amazing on how many Mustang 2's show up when you look hard enough. In the last week I have seen 2 Cobras, a bunch of coupes, all still cheap as cheap. many decent drivers. Rust is always the key I guess - glad mine Cobra has ZERO rust.

Anyway - been taking parts off and seeing tons of stuff still good for poeple - what do you do with all this stuff? Grab everything then sell it piece by piece? Hoods, rally wheels, dashes - I have asked before but does anyone need this stuff? Never have been an ebay seller.. buyer, but not a seller.

No King's

Haven't seen any King Cobras - or T-top cars. I'll keep looking though for you.

Just pulled the motor mounts and the rear tailights out of the '77 V8 Cobra 2 at Pick N Pull Calgary. I think I have three sets of tailights now - really needed the motor mounts - $6.99 for a decent set - can't beat that. That car still has the 302 in, auto tranny, oilpan of course, rad, good hood though the scoop was long gone, black interior, rear end, half of the rear spoiler, four 13" rally wheels (I got a set last time - didn't need these)... love seeing that stuff in the wreckers.
